Transaction 84867fd68f3ce7e6305a066813d720907cd49be267b48626227a217ba89be670
1 Input
1 Output
-
84867fd68f3ce7e6305a066813d720907cd49be267b48626227a217ba89be670:0
- value
- 1608438
- script pubkey
- OP_0 OP_PUSHBYTES_20 f4899bfd905aa440e5c44daeb38cbee4b3e2633c
- address
- bc1q7jyehlvst2jypewyfkht8r97uje7yceuklxuzt